With all of this cold weather, I started making some homemade soup. This one is very easy to make and makes a large amount.  
 
Hamburger Soup
 
1 lb. ground beef
1 large 32oz. can tomatoes, cut up
2 medium onions, chopped
4 medium carrots, sliced
2 stalks celery, chopped
1/3 cup barley
1/4 cup catsup
1 T. beef bouillon granules
2 tsp seasoned salt
1 tsp, dried basil, crushed
1 bay leaf
In large saucepan, cook ground beef until brown. Drain off fat. Stir in remaining ingredients and five cups water. Bring to bo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for one hour.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Remove bay leaf. Serves six.
